

When Jose was 16 years old, his family came to Texas, then to New Mexico and later Colorado. In July 1973, he married Rebecca Espinosa in Greeley. Jose worked as a meat cutter at JBS until his retirement.
Jose served in the Mexican National Defense. He owned racing horses and farm animals. He enjoyed spending time with his family and he loved to dance when he was younger.
